Significant differences between taco seasoning and table salt
- The amount of vitamin A, iron, fiber, and vitamin C in taco seasoning is higher than in table salt.
- Table salt covers your daily sodium needs 1334% more than taco seasoning.
- Table salt contains less sugar.
Specific food types used in this comparison are PACE, Dry Taco Seasoning Mix and Salt, table.
